Mildred Ann Miller
July 30, 1922 - December 31, 2011

 

Mildred Ann Miller, 89, of Nederland died December 31, 2011 at Cypress Glen Nursing and Rehabilitation Center.  Born July 30, 1922 in Sulphur, Louisiana, she was the daughter of Delia Thibodeaux Trahan and Nelton Trahan.  Mildred had been a resident of Nederland for sixty-eight years and was employed with Nederland Independent School District for twenty-five years.   She enjoyed crafts, belonged to Texas Cajun Club and loved Cajun dancing.
